[SQL SERVER][SSIS]傳送 SQL Server 物件工作

[SQL SERVER][SSIS]傳送 SQL Server 物件工作

傳送 SQL Server 物件工作會在 SQL Server 執行個體之間,傳送 SQL Server 資料庫中的一或多個類型物件。

例如,該工作可以複製資料表(含/不含資料)和預存程序。

因來源的 SQL Server 版本不同,也可複製不同類型的物件。例如,只有 SQL Server 資料庫包含結構描述和使用者自訂彙總。

例如,您可以指定隨資料表一同複製的主索引鍵。

也可以複製指定資料庫中的伺服器角色、角色和使用者,也可以複製所傳送物件的權限。

透過將相關聯的使用者、角色和權限與物件一起複製,可以讓所傳送物件立即可以在目的地伺服器上進行運作。

 

今天我將實作:如何把資料表複製到另一台SQL SERVER上,這裡記錄一下。

 

設定連接

Source:

image

來源執行個體連接成功。

 

image

資料表筆數。

 

Destination:

image

目的地執行個體連接成功。

 

image

未存在MONITOR 資料表。

 

image

連接設定完成。

 

設定目的地相關選項:

image

CopyData:True。

 

選擇TableList:

image

image

選擇預傳送資料表。

 

設定資料表選項:

image

依照個人需求設定。

 

控制流程:

image

非常單存。

 

執行Dtsx

image

執行成功。

 

確認結果:Destination

image

MONITOR資料表果然從Source傳送過來了。

 

image

資料筆數也正確。

 

image

PK也正常COPY。

 

參考

傳送 SQL Server 物件工作